On Feb 20 2005, Folkert van Heusden wrote:
> My linux laptop says:
> irq 5: nobody cared!
(...)
> Does anyone care? :-)
Well, I'm getting similar stack traces with my system and those are sure
scary, but it seems that my e-mails to the list are simply ignored,
unfortunately.
I am willing to test any patch and configuration (let's call me a "guinea
pig"), but I don't know what I should do. I have, OTOH, reported my problem
many times in the past few days. :-(
I will retry sending my message to the list once again, with the details
(in my case, the message I get is "irq 10: nobody cared!" and it is
regarding my primary HD on my secondary Promise PDC20265 controller).
Thanks for any help, Rogério.
P.S.: I have already bought an 80-pin cable just for this drive in the hope
that the message would go away, but it didn't.
